I'm the beneficiary and filled out my G-325a listing my past addresses and employment as 'Applicant's addresses' and'Employment'. My husband listed his information on that part. But someone here stated that Applicant refers to the petitioner, so should I have listed my spouse's information instead on my form too? He hasn't sent the application in yet, so I can print another one and mail to him. Delaying it another week...

No, since you each fill out a G-325a then each form should have individual information (your G-325a lists your residences for the past 5 years, his G-32a lists his, etc)
